The transformation of Medi-Cal is a key building block of California’s broader commitment to building a healthier and more equitable state for all Californians, regardless of their ethnicity, gender, sexual orientation, disability, age, immigration status, health needs, or where they live. Medi-Cal is providing new services designed to address racial and ethnic disparities in the health care system. Black and Latino Californians have long faced health disparities that are the result of longstanding, structural racism in the health care, housing, employment, immigration and criminal justice systems.
